Tucked away in the backwoods of Torch Lake, this home marries “rustic” with the sleek elegance of modern. The combination of wood, stone and metal textures embrace the charm of a classic farmhouse. Although this is not your average farmhouse. The home is outfitted with a high performing system that seamlessly works with the design and architecture.
The tall ceilings and windows allow ample natural light into the main room. Spire Integrated Systems installed Lutron QS Wireless motorized shades paired with Hartmann & Forbes windowcovers to offer privacy and block harsh light. The custom 18′ windowcover’s woven natural fabric complements the organic esthetics of the room. The shades are artfully concealed in the millwork when not in use.
Spire installed B&W in-ceiling speakers and Sonance invisible in-wall speakers to deliver ambient music that emanates throughout the space with no visual footprint. Spire also installed a Sonance Landscape Audio System so the homeowner can enjoy music outside.
Each system is easily controlled using Savant. Spire personalized the settings to the homeowner’s preference making controlling the home efficient and convenient.

We bring coziness and comfort back to this old apartment.
When I was brought into this apartment, the first question that arose was, what could my role be here? The hallway was beautifully wallpapered, the kitchen was a dream crafted by a carpenter, and the living room was furnished with high-quality and modern pieces.
Interior Design Concept: Wall decoration - Color consultation - Furnishing
This apartment was a good example of many of my projects where a lot of beautiful things had already been acquired and implemented, but something was missing in the space. That certain something. The coziness. And that was the case here as well. The old apartment had been beautifully renovated and furnished with modern and sleek furniture. Everything was truly beautiful, but a sense of coziness and comfort was lacking. It was clear to me right away that we needed to bring back some of the apartment's original charm and history.
The goal was to create a harmonious blend of modern and traditional elements. We wanted to keep the furniture simple, modern, and sleek. That's where the walls came into play, as is often the case with Live your home. It quickly became clear that my client was also a fan of pink, and she was brave enough to incorporate this beautiful color (we used "Sulking Room Pink" by Farrow & Ball as inspiration) into her living room. We chose a loose, white linen-like fabric for the curtains to create an airy feel, and additional roller blinds were installed for sun and privacy protection. The modern sofa in neutral gray now sits on natural rugs, adding even more coziness. We also opted for "rug layering" in this case. The newly acquired small furniture pieces are made of simple black metal, blending into the background. All of the drapery panels throughout the main level of the house were hand embroidered down the leading of edge of the ivory linen face panels with this moorish inspired pattern. A natural, open weave, sheer fabric is attached to the backs of the panels, exposed at the leading edges. This application adds lovely texture from the outside of the home, softening the ivory and blending with the stone and stucco exterior.
